Hazelnut Sponge Cake
5 Eggs, separated (room temperature)
1 cup Sugar
2 tbsp Lemon juice
2 tbsp Water
1 cup Sifted cake flour
1/4 tsp Salt
1/4 tsp Cream of tartar
3/4 cup Roasted & ground hazelnuts
-(Oregon hazelnuts)
Confectioners sugar


Beat egg yolks with 1/2 cup of the sugar until very thick and lemon
colored. Blend in lemon juice and water. Fold in flour. Beat egg
whites with salt and cream of tartar until soft peaks form; gradually
add remaining 1/2 cup of the sugar, beating constantly until egg
whites are stiff, but not dry. Fold into egg yolk mixture, along with
ground hazelnuts. Pour into an ungreased 9-inch tube pan. Bake in a
350 oven for 40 minutes, or until cake tests done. Invert in pan and
cool thoroughly. Remove from pan and sprinkle with confectioners
sugar, if desired.

Dieting tips

If you enjoy eating, but want to shed a few pounds and also boost your overall condition, then, as most people know, you really should follow a thoughtfully calculated wholesome diet. In theory, this ought to incorporate five portions of fruit & vegetables a day and also take in the correct mixture of crucial nutrients.

When planning a dietary regime, the most important step is to also make sure you decrease your intake of refined carbohydrates, salt and fats.

When starting a weight loss program, people often look at food store and branded foods claiming to be 'low in fat'. To do this is most certainly an error, insofar as a food product might be very low in fat content, but nevertheless contain far too much calories.

Keep yourself hydrated. Your body requires plain water , it is important for our good health and is empty of fat. Water also fills your belly and helps decrease sensations of emptiness. The recommended portions doctors maintain it is best to consume at the minimum 6 glasses of plain water every 24 hours.

As an alternative to paying too much attention to the junk foods you should remove from your dietary regime, focus on the healthy foods that you can add to your dietary regime. If you inject a few nutritious grains, fruit and vegetables into your weight loss program, you'll soon find that you feel full and have a substantially reduced probability of giving in to those unhealthy afternoon potato chips.
